Thank you for contacting me regarding the Development, Relief, and Education for Alien Minors Act of 2009 (DREAM Act). I welcome your thoughts and comments.
On March 26, 2009, Senator Richard Durbin (D-IL) introduced S. 729, the DREAM Act, which would allow states to offer in-state tuition rates to long-term resident immigrant students. The bill also would allow certain long-term residents who entered the United States as children to have their immigration or residency status adjusted to conditional permanent resident status or permanent resident status. The DREAM Act has been referred to the Senate Committee on the Judiciary, on which I do not serve. Should S. 729 come before the full Senate, you may be certain I will keep your views in mind.

As you may know, the DREAM Act, or Development, Relief, and Education for Alien Minors Act of 2009 (S. 729), introduced by Senator Richard Durbin of Illinois, would amend previous legislation to allow states to determine residency for higher education purposes. It also authorizes states to cancel the removal and adjust status of certain alien students who are long-term United States residents who entered the United States as children. However, minor aliens who are eligible must meet the following criteria: entered the United States before his or her 16th birthday and has been present in the United States for at least five years immediately preceding enactment of this Act; is a person of good moral character; is not inadmissible or deportable under specified grounds of the Immigration and Nationality Act; at the time of application, has been admitted to an institution of higher education or has earned a high school or equivalent diploma; from the age of 16 and older, has never been under a final order of exclusion, deportation, or removal; and was under age 35 on the date of this Act's enactment.
Currently, the DREAM Act is under consideration by the Senate Judiciary Committee. While I am not a member of this committee, I will keep your concerns in mind if this issue is brought before the full Senate for consideration.
